Evaluation of Different Fungi Toxicants against Yellow Rust Diseases on Bread Wheat (Triticum aestivum L.) in the Cold Arid Zone of Kargil, Ladakh (J&K), India

Abstract:

A field experiment was conducted to determine the efficacy of different triazole fungicides against yellow rust of wheat caused by Puccinastriiformis. The experiment field was divided in three part one part sprayed with propoconizole. Five fungicide (propiconazole 10EC, tebuconazole 25 EW, difenconazole 25 EC, hexaconazole 5EC andazoxystrobulin+ difenconazole were used in the experiment. All the fungicide treatment significantly reduced the disease intensity by 6.1% to 9.5 % as compared to control (35.5%). The minimum disease intensity (6.1%) was recorded in treatment where propoconizole before disease appearance and ozoxystrobulin +difenaconazole after disease appearance was sprayed fallowed by propiconazole and tebuconazole with disease intensity of 7.8 %. Whereas 8.2 percent disease intensity was recorded in treatment where propoconizole was again sprayed after disease appearance followed by hexaconazole (9.3%). Whereas, maximum disease intensity was recorded where propoconzole and hexaconazole was sprayed.
